During the late cretaceous, the bisti badlands were home to numerous animals including turtles, crocodiles, and even dinosaurs.

what type of environment were they living in
Biology
1 answer:
vaieri [72.5K]4 years ago
7 0
These animals were living in an environment with a warm climate that results in changing sea levels. These conditions create a lot of shallow inland seas allowing these animals to thrive. The Cretaceous period is the last period of the Mesozoic area where new groups of mammals, birds, and flowering plants appeared on Earth.

A que altura debe moverse un costal de cemento de 50kg para asegurar que su energía potencial sea de 10,500 j?
Juli2301 [7.4K]

Answer:

21 m

Explanation:

La energía potencial de un cuerpo es la energía que posee el cuerpo en virtud de su posición.

La energía potencial se da como;

E = mgh

Dónde;

m = masa del cuerpo

g = aceleración por gravedad

h = altura del cuerpo

Aquí necesitamos obtener la altura del cuerpo.

h = E / mg

h = 10500/50 * 10

h = 21 m

What is a peptide bond
dezoksy [38]
A peptide bond is a chemical bond<span> formed between two molecules when the carboxyl group of one molecule reacts with the amino group of the other molecule, releasing a molecule of water (H2O).
